Security fix:

* a NULL pointer dereference flaw was found in the Multiple Devices (md)
driver in the Linux kernel. If the 'suspend_lo' or 'suspend_hi' file on the
sysfs file system ('/sys/') is modified when the disk array is inactive, it
could lead to a local denial of service or privilege escalation. Note: By
default, only the root user can write to the files mentioned above.
(CVE-2009-2849, Moderate)

Bug fixes:

* a bug in nlm_lookup_host() could lead to un-reclaimed locks on file
systems, resulting in umount failing and NFS service relocation issues for
clusters. (BZ#517967)

* a bug in the sky2 driver prevented the phy from being reset properly on
some hardware when it hanged, preventing a link from coming back up.
(BZ#517976)

* disabling MSI-X for qla2xxx also disabled MSI interrupts. (BZ#519782)

* performance issues with reads when using the qlge driver on PowerPC
systems. A system hang could also occur during reboot. (BZ#519783)

* unreliable time keeping for Red Hat Enterprise Linux virtual machines.
The KVM pvclock code is now used to detect/correct lost ticks. (BZ#520685)

* /proc/cpuinfo was missing flags for new features in supported processors,
possibly preventing the operating system and applications from getting the
best performance. (BZ#520686)

* reading/writing with a serial loopback device on a certain IBM system did
not work unless booted with 'pnpacpi=off'. (BZ#520905)

* mlx4_core failed to load on systems with more than 32 CPUs. (BZ#520906)

* on big-endian platforms, interfaces using the mlx4_en driver and Large
Receive Offload (LRO) did not handle VLAN traffic properly (a segmentation
fault in the VLAN stack in the kernel occurred). (BZ#520908)

* due to a lock being held for a long time, some systems may have
experienced 'BUG: soft lockup' messages under very heavy load. (BZ#520919)

* incorrect APIC timer calibration may have caused a system hang during
boot, as well as the system time becoming faster or slower. A warning is
now provided. (BZ#521238)

* a Fibre Channel device re-scan via 'echo '---' > /sys/class/scsi_host/
host[x]/scan' may not complete after hot adding a drive, leading to soft
lockups ('BUG: soft lockup detected'). (BZ#521239)

* the Broadcom BCM5761 network device was unable to be initialized
properly, therefore, the associated interface could not obtain an IP
